5 Items To Take With You On a Cruise
The popularity of cruises is at an all time high and more people are trying them than every before. They used to be the reserve of the really rich or the very old, but now there are cruises to accommodate every appreciation and every budget. Here are some ideas for important things to take on your cruise.
Travel Sickness Tablets. The majority of the larger ships such as Silversea Cruises have motion stabilisers these days to help combat sea sickness. Even so, lots of people still feel the effects of the sea in rough weather when the boat is moving about the most. If you dont want to spend your trip studying the bottom of the toilet, take some good sickness tablets.
Take Money. Regardless of the fact many luxury cruises say they are all inclusive, this does not mean they cover all costs and you’ll often find there are small things you will need some cash for. Maybe you’ll forget to take socks with you on your cruise, or you’ll lose your hair brush, which will mean you’ll need money to buy a new one.
Take a Book. You’ll probably not have much spare time on your cruise as you’ll be kept busy by all the attractions and destinations. However, youll be amazed just how much youll appreciate taking a good book that you can read in your downtime. When youre active all day you need to rest at some point.
Smart Clothes. Even cheaper cruises expect you to look semi-smart on certain occasions. Most often this is at the evening meal or when you go to see one of the shows. Some five star cruises even ask for smart clothes to worn at all times
Good Shoes. Given the size of modern cruise ships, you could find that you’ll cover a great deal of distance over a day of wondering. However, youll mostly need some good walking shoes more when you get off the boat at your stops as when you are sightseeing youre on your feet a lot of the time. It’s something that people often forget to bring and regret it almost straight away.
